Enhanced date validation function.js

function checkDate(fld) { var mo, day, yr; var entry = fld.value; var reLong = /\b\d{1,2}[\/-]\d{1,2}[\/-]\d{4}\b/; var reShort = /\b\d{1,2}[\/-]\d{1,2}[\/-]\d{2}\b/; var valid = (reLong.test(entry)) || (reShort.test(entry)); if (valid) { var delimChar = (entry.indexOf("/") != -1) ? "/" : "-"; var delim1 = entry.indexOf(delimChar); var delim2 = entry.lastIndexOf(delimChar); mo = parseInt(entry.substring(0, delim1), 10); day = parseInt(entry.substring(delim1+1, delim2), 10); yr = parseInt(entry.substring(delim2+1), 10); // handle two-digit year if (yr < 100) { var today = new Date( ); // get current century floor (e.g., 2000) var currCent = parseInt(today.getFullYear( ) / 100) * 100; // two digits up to this year + 15 expands to current century var threshold = (today.getFullYear( ) + 15) - currCent; if (yr > threshold) { yr += currCent - 100; } else { yr += currCent; } } var testDate = new Date(yr, mo-1, day); if (testDate.getDate( ) == day) { if (testDate.getMonth( ) + 1 == mo) { if (testDate.getFullYear( ) == yr) { // fill field with database-friendly format fld.value = mo + "/" + day + "/" + yr; return true; } else { alert("There is a problem with the year entry."); } } else { alert("There is a problem with the month entry."); } } else { alert("There is a problem with the date entry."); } } else { alert("Incorrect date format. Enter as mm/dd/yyyy."); } return false; }
In a high-volume data-entry environment, where productivity is measured in opera- tors’ keystrokes and time spent per form, you want to build more intelligence in a form. For example, you want to allow two-digit year entries, but code the validation routine so that it fills the field with the expanded version of the date because the backend database requires it. Moreover, the two-digit entry needs to be done in a maintenance-free way so that the range of allowable years for two-digit dates contin- ues to modify itself as the years progress.
